You can totally hang them in 15 minutes.  Simply make sure to have your tools on hand:

  • level
  • ruler
  • pencil
  • screwdriver
  • anchors and screws

I’m pretty lazy when it comes to hanging things.  I had a general idea of what I wanted, and used the gilded mirror as home base.  Then I added the other large mirror, the white/gold one underneath, and the round mirror to finish it up.  Most mirrors are fairly heavy, so I’d advise you to use anchors with screws when you hang them.
